**Tips for New Traders: A Professional's Guide**

Trading can be an exciting and profitable activity, but it is also fraught with risks. For new traders, it is crucial to understand the fundamentals and develop the right mindset. Here are key tips to start on the right foot:

### 1. **Education Comes First**

Don’t invest in what you don’t understand. Take time to learn about markets, strategies, and analysis tools. Books, courses, and webinars are valuable resources.

### 2. **Start with a Plan**

A trading plan defines your goals, strategies, and risk limits. Without a plan, you are gambling, not investing.

### 3. **Manage Risk**

Never risk more than you can afford to lose. Use stop-loss orders to limit losses and diversify your portfolio to reduce risks.

### 4. **Control Your Emotions**

Fear and greed are your worst enemies. Stay calm and stick to your plan, even when the market is volatile.

### 5. **Practice with a Demo Account**

Before investing real money, use a demo account to familiarize yourself with the platform and test strategies without risk.

### 6. **Analyze the Market**

Combine technical analysis (charts) and fundamental analysis (news, economic data) to make informed decisions.

### 7. **Be Patient**

Success in trading does not come overnight. Learn from your mistakes and continuously improve.

### 8. **Avoid Excessive Leverage**

Leverage can amplify gains but also losses. Use it cautiously and only when you understand it well.

### 9. **Keep Records**

Maintain a trading journal to document your trades, emotions, and lessons learned. This will help you improve over time.

### 10. **Don’t Chase Losses**

If a trade goes wrong, don’t try to recover immediately. Take some time to reassess and come back with a clear mind.
